Once again, it is genuinely cheaper for me to fly to PAX West and track down Nvidia's 'GeForce Evangelist' rather than buy the RTX 5090 anywhere else

The article criticizes Nvidia's pricing and availability strategy for its new GeForce RTX 50 series graphics cards, particularly the RTX 5090. The author highlights the absurdity of it being cheaper to travel to an event like PAX West to purchase a card at MSRP than to buy it through other channels, due to inflated secondary market prices. Nvidia's focus on AI profits over gaming is also noted as a factor in this situation.
